You need a salmon/seatrout licence if targetting seatrout, be it from the river bank or the sea shore.

You can get a national lcence for 100euro or a regional licence for 56euro I think.

As regards bass, there is a minimum landing size of 40cm. You cant keep anything under that size and also a bag limit of 2 bass in any 24hour period. There is also a closed season on bass from the 15th of May to the 15th of June inclusive where you may not fish for them.

Some people think its ok to catch them during this period if they are putting them back but that is not the case. The idea is not to target them during this time.

I believe there is now also a daily bag limit of 3 sea trout under 40cms. Sea trout over 40 cms must be tagged if retained and local bag limits apply for these according to the time of year. This is both for freshwater and sea caught fish.
